Searched refs:CurAbbrevs (Results 1 – 3 of 3) sorted by relevance
28 CurAbbrevs = RHS.CurAbbrevs; in operator =()29 for (size_t i = 0, e = CurAbbrevs.size(); i != e; ++i) in operator =()30 CurAbbrevs[i]->addRef(); in operator =()43 for (size_t i = 0, e = CurAbbrevs.size(); i != e; ++i) in freeState()44 CurAbbrevs[i]->dropRef(); in freeState()45 CurAbbrevs.clear(); in freeState()61 BlockScope.back().PrevAbbrevs.swap(CurAbbrevs); in EnterSubBlock()67 CurAbbrevs.push_back(Info->Abbrevs[i]); in EnterSubBlock()68 CurAbbrevs.back()->addRef(); in EnterSubBlock()300 CurAbbrevs.push_back(Abbv); in ReadAbbrevRecord()[all …]
43 std::vector<BitCodeAbbrev*> CurAbbrevs; variable101 assert(BlockScope.empty() && CurAbbrevs.empty() && "Block imbalance"); in ~BitstreamWriter()229 BlockScope.back().PrevAbbrevs.swap(CurAbbrevs); in EnterSubblock()236 CurAbbrevs.push_back(Info->Abbrevs[i]); in EnterSubblock()246 for (unsigned i = 0, e = static_cast<unsigned>(CurAbbrevs.size()); in ExitBlock()248 CurAbbrevs[i]->dropRef(); in ExitBlock()266 BlockScope.back().PrevAbbrevs.swap(CurAbbrevs); in ExitBlock()319 assert(AbbrevNo < CurAbbrevs.size() && "Invalid abbrev #!"); in EmitRecordWithAbbrevImpl()320 BitCodeAbbrev *Abbv = CurAbbrevs[AbbrevNo]; in EmitRecordWithAbbrevImpl()494 CurAbbrevs.push_back(Abbv); in EmitAbbrev()[all …]
191 std::vector<BitCodeAbbrev*> CurAbbrevs; variable514 for (unsigned i = 0, e = static_cast<unsigned>(CurAbbrevs.size()); in popBlockScope()516 CurAbbrevs[i]->dropRef(); in popBlockScope()518 BlockScope.back().PrevAbbrevs.swap(CurAbbrevs); in popBlockScope()538 assert(AbbrevNo < CurAbbrevs.size() && "Invalid abbrev #!"); in getAbbrev()539 return CurAbbrevs[AbbrevNo]; in getAbbrev()